Pet Vaccinations for Dogs
A standard pet vaccination, such as is a C5 vaccination, at your local vet clinic in Needham MA will provide defense against parvovirus, distemper, hepatitis, bordetella and parainfluenza (kennel cough). Normally, the kennel cough element will just last 12 months therefore yearly boosters will be required. The local veterinarians at Highland Animal Hospital: Dunnavant Artise DVM can encourage you on whether or not additional vaccinations for your pet dog, such as leptospirosis vaccination is required for your animal. This vaccination for pets is typically readily available at an extra expense.

Pet Vaccinations for Cats
The basic vaccination for felines such as, an F3 vaccination by your local veterinarians in Needham MA will supply protection against panleukopenia infection (feline enteritis), herpesvirus (feline influenza), and calicivirus (cat flu). Depending on your cat’s threat profile and feline vaccination schedule, your local vets at Highland Animal Hospital: Dunnavant Artise DVM may also recommend vaccination versus Feline Aids (FIV vaccination). This cat vaccination is available at an additional cost.

Pet Vaccinations for Rabbits
A minimum of, once a year, bunnies need vaccination for calicivirus. There are times, your local vets at Highland Animal Hospital: Dunnavant Artise DVM may recommend a much shorter period between vaccinations depending upon the regional danger to your rabbit relating to the regional authority’s calicivirus releases.
